Output bf34880385c3b89ffb0cf7b89593bc1281d7be988ac2cb0cfef90e270fbe59ab:0

value
17811568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fd90ed03c544af3f025133ada4f0032b528b8b6 OP_EQUALVERIFY OP_CHECKSIG
address
1MQbiDwHcFCPSKpwc9YZTrhA7ia6VbpGLW
transaction
bf34880385c3b89ffb0cf7b89593bc1281d7be988ac2cb0cfef90e270fbe59ab
spent
true